We want to make a scalable architecture that we will provide to companies ( Wifi operators, DSL / mobile-4G operators). The purpose is to modify web pages content on the fly.
We want to provide our customers a dockerized solution that
- Filtre the traffic a keep only HTML pages.
- Check in a database what to modify (input / output) for the http request IP router.
- Modify the content
Your design needs to be compatible with all existing solutions (modem, routers, wifi operators, mobile operators …)
- I connect to the VM1
- I type : curl « http://www.yahoo.com » (example)
- All the « THE » word in the page content are replaced by the word AAA.
- I connect to the VM2
- I type : curl « http://www.yahoo.com »
- All the « THE » word in the page content are replaced by the word BBB.
ALL gif,png, video etc… will be directly return. Only html pages will be processed.
We need a high scalable architecture without any single point of failure.
High performance database & Caching, but we also need a very simple system.
We need an IT specialist/dev who have more than 5 years of experience in Network/IP architecture (wifi, isp, ...) to design this system.
We will provide on AWS all VM needed to simulate the architecture (client/router/lb etc…)
We want :
- The freelancer provides us a document with his design proposition (text + schema)
- A small simulation (prototype) with VM on Aws (like the above usecase)
Find attached a small diagram of our need.